Chloe Rabinowitz

Chloe Rabinowitz serves as Managing Editor of BroadwayWorld, and is one of BroadwayWorld's Newsdesk Editors. Chloe has conducted over 300 interviews for BroadwayWorld with Tony, Oscar, and Emmy Award-winning Broadway stars, filmmakers, television and film actors, dancers, authors and more. Highlights include Oscar-winner Ariana DeBose, Tony and Emmy Award-winner Mandy Patinkin, Emmy Award-winner Julianne Hough, Emmy Award-winner Holland Taylor, Grammy Award-winner Jennifer Nettles, Kennedy Center Honoree Alex Lacamoire, Emmy and Golden Globe Award-nominee and SAG-AFTRA president Fran Drescher, Sex and the City author Candace Bushnell, Wicked author Gregory Maguire, cultural icon Dr. Ruth, and many more. Chloe also reviews regional theatre productions and national tours.

Chloe is also a dancer and choreographer.

She is based out of Philadelphia.

Chloe is thrilled to work for BroadwayWorld and have the opportunity to share her love and appreciation for theatre and the written word with BroadwayWorld’s incredible readers.
